The basics of software testing
The basics of software testing
Software testing
Software testing
By JIANG Lin
By JIANG Lin
2
Chapter 2 The basics of software testing
Chapter 2 The basics of software testing
2.1 Terms and Motivation
2.1 Terms and Motivation
2.2 The Fundamental Test Process
2.2 The Fundamental Test Process
2.3 The Psychology of Testing
2.3 The Psychology of Testing
2.4 General Principles of Testing
2.4 General Principles of Testing
2.5 Summary
2.5 Summary
3
One general example
One general example
--
--
VirtualShow Room(VSR
VirtualShow Room(VSR
)
)
DreamCar
ContractBase
JustInTime NoRisk EasyFinance
Host
1 Exchange of car data
2 Exchange of contract data
3 Exchange of order data
VirtualShowRoom(VSR)
1
2
2
2
3
4
VirtualShow Room(VSR)
VirtualShow Room(VSR)
A electronic sales system,which is installed at every ca
A electronic sales system,which is installed at every ca
r dealer worldwide.Customer can configure their fav
r dealer worldwide.Customer can configure their fav
orite model,including mode,type,color,extras,etc.
orite model,including mode,type,color,extras,etc.
DreamCar:
DreamCar:
show possible models and combinations
show possible models and combinations
of extra equipment,and calculates price.
of extra equipment,and calculates price.
ContractBase:
ContractBase:
manage personal information and con
manage personal information and con
tract data about customer.
tract data about customer.
JustInTime:
JustInTime:
place the order online.
place the order online.
NoRisk:
NoRisk:
sign up the appropriate insurance
sign up the appropriate insurance
EasyFinance:
EasyFinance:
customer select car,and calculate the p
customer select car,and calculate the p
ayment.
ayment.
5
The task of general lab
The task of general lab
1 write requirement document of VSR.
1 write requirement document of VSR.
2 write design(general,details) document of VSR.
2 write design(general,details) document of VSR.
3 write program code of VSR.
3 write program code of VSR.
4 testing VSR and write testing report.
4 testing VSR and write testing report.
Note:
Note:
every branch as a group to complete it,which n
every branch as a group to complete it,which n
eed a project manager to organize and manage.
eed a project manager to organize and manage.
The final,every student must submit the document
The final,every student must submit the document
which your do it
which your do it
,
,
otherwise,you will lose the credit
otherwise,you will lose the credit
of software testing!
of software testing!
评论0
最新资源